Alaskan
260 SR
| Length | Inside Depth | Dead rise Amidships | Bottom Gauge | Side Gauge | Weight Capacity | Max Prop HP |
| 25'7" | 30" | 25 deg. | .250" | .125" | 2928 lb | 450 |
| Beam | Dead rise Forward | Dead rise Aft | Bottom Width | Side Height | Person Capacity | Actual Weight |
| 102" | 42 deg. | 15 deg. | 84" | 36" | 13 | 3600 lb |

Make the 260 Alaskan your own by combining options such as an enclosed head or galley, with a variety of seating choices. The fully enclosed cabin, available in optional length, will keep you warm and dry when the ocean is pounding to be let in. With a wide 84" bottom, variable dead rise of 42 degrees at the bow, tapering to 15 degrees at the transom and reverse curve chine give you a stable, smooth, wave-slicing ride. The Extended Transom, which is standard, provides you with maximum fishing room. Combine all this with an optional second steering station and you have the ultimate offshore fishing boat.
